git合并2个分支
-
git合并两个分支可以使用git merge命令。下面是具体的步骤:
1. 首先,切换到需要合并的目标分支。可以使用`git checkout <目标分支>`命令进行切换。
2. 然后,执行合并命令`git merge <源分支>`。这里的源分支是要合并进目标分支的分支。
3. 如果合并过程中有冲突,需要手动解决冲突。可以使用`git status`命令查看有冲突的文件,并对文件进行修改并保存。
4. 在解决完所有冲突后,使用`git add <文件>`将修改的文件添加到暂存区,然后使用`git commit -m “Merge branch <源分支> into <目标分支>“`命令提交合并结果。
5. 最后,可以使用`git push origin <目标分支>`将合并后的分支推送到远程仓库。
总结一下,合并两个分支的步骤是:切换到目标分支、执行合并命令、解决冲突、提交合并结果、推送到远程仓库。在合并过程中,需要注意解决冲突的问题,确保合并后的代码是正确的。
2年前 -
要将两个分支合并,你可以使用 Git 的 merge 命令。以下是合并两个分支的步骤:
1. 首先,确保你在要合并的目标分支上。你可以通过以下命令切换到目标分支:
“`
git checkout <目标分支>
“`2. 然后,运行以下命令来合并源分支到目标分支:
“`
git merge <源分支>
“`这将会将源分支的提交合并到目标分支中。
3. 如果合并过程中出现冲突,Git 会将冲突文件标记为未解决状态,并在其中显示冲突的部分。你需要手动解决冲突以完成合并。打开冲突文件,并手动编辑以解决冲突。
4. 解决冲突后,使用以下命令将修改后的文件标记为已解决:
“`
git add <解决冲突的文件>
“`如果你希望标记所有冲突文件为已解决,可以使用以下命令:
“`
git add .
“`5. 最后,运行以下命令来完成合并:
“`
git commit -m “Merge <源分支> into <目标分支>”
“`请确保使用有意义的提交信息来描述合并的内容。
注意:在合并分支之前,建议先提交当前分支的修改,并确保工作目录中没有未提交的更改。这可以通过运行以下命令来检查:
“`
git status
“`在完成合并后,你可以使用以下命令将更新的内容推送到远程仓库:
“`
git push
“`2年前 -
合并分支是Git中常用的操作之一。它允许将一个分支的更改合并到另一个分支上,保持代码的一致性。下面是一个关于如何合并两个分支的操作流程:
1. 确认当前分支
在开始合并之前,需要确认当前所在的分支。可以使用以下命令查看当前所在分支:
“`
git branch
“`
该命令会列出所有的分支,并标注当前所在的分支。2. 切换到目标分支
使用以下命令切换到需要合并更改的目标分支:
“`
git checkout 目标分支名称
“`
其中,目标分支名称是你想要合并更改的目标分支的名称。3. 合并分支
使用以下命令将源分支的更改合并到目标分支上:
“`
git merge 源分支名称
“`
其中,源分支名称是你想要合并的源分支的名称。4. 解决合并冲突
如果在合并过程中出现了冲突(即两个分支都对同一段代码进行了更改),则需要手动解决冲突。Git会标记出冲突的代码,并在冲突的部分使用特殊标记进行标识,如<<<<<<<、=======、>>>>>>>等。你需要手动编辑这些冲突的部分,删除特殊标记,并将代码修改为你希望的结果。5. 添加和提交合并结果
解决冲突后,使用以下命令添加解决冲突后的文件,并提交合并结果:
“`
git add .
git commit -m “Merge branch ‘源分支名称’ into 目标分支名称”
“`
其中,源分支名称和目标分支名称分别替换为实际的分支名称。6. 推送合并结果
如果目标分支在一个远程仓库上,可以使用以下命令将合并结果推送到远程仓库:
“`
git push origin 目标分支名称
“`
其中,目标分支名称是你想要推送的目标分支的名称。以上就是合并分支的操作流程。需要注意的是,在合并分支之前,建议先进行代码的备份或者创建一个新的分支进行操作,以防止意外的代码丢失。此外,合并分支也可能出现冲突,需要手动解决。因此,在进行分支合并操作时,应谨慎并仔细检查代码更改。
2年前